Silme is a l10n library written in python.

Overview

Silme is a library focused on improving the experience of developing localization related applications and web applications.

Features

  • Format neutrality which allows easy lossless import and export between various l10n formats.
  • I/O neutrality which allows easy read/write from/to files, jar packages, mysql databases and revision control systems.
  • Easy diff generator which allows to build and apply smart diffs between different localizations.
